Stephane Henchoz: "I won so many times against Manchester United!"

Former Liverpool FC defender Stephane Henchoz played in seven victories against Manchester United during his career at Anfield, and he recently revealed his two favourite wins over the club's arch-rivals.

Under Gerard Houllier, Henchoz formed a formidable partnership with Sami Hyypia, which was vital to Liverpool's dominance over Man United between March 2000 and March 2003. Henchoz fondly remembers the 2-0 win at Anfield in March 2001:

“I won so many times against Manchester United! I remember Stevie scoring a wonderful goal - probably one of his best goals for Liverpool - and then Robbie scoring the second. The Man United game is always special, just like Everton, but…beating Man United gives you more happiness than Everton because Man United is the better team.”

The 1-0 victory at Old Trafford in December 2000 was a personal triumph for Henchoz:

"We won 1-0 against Man United at Old Trafford, which is always a great result, and it was probably one of my best games for Liverpool, as a defensive unit and as n individual.

"We prepared for this game in a special way on the training ground; we really had a gameplan, and it was effective. We defended very well, and flew straight at them. United were used to scoring 2, 3 or 4 goals every home game, but they kept coming at us and couldn’t find a solution.

"Danny Murphy scored a great free kick, and it’s not the only one he scored, so it showed he was a free kick specialist"
